About 01 Numbers
These numbers correspond to specific locations in the UK and are frequently used by domestic and commercial premises. Also known as as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the costs for these geographic numbers are dependent on the time of day. A good number of service providers offer call packages that grant free calls during selected times. Call costs from mobile phones are according to the chosen calling plan, with a number of plans incorporating these numbers in their free call packages.
